sessi 10 Geschrieben 13. März 2009 Melden Teilen Geschrieben 13. März 2009 Hallo zusammen Ich muss in einer HTA Datei eine Pause beim abarbeiten des Scriptes einfügen. Der VBS Sleep command geht hier ja nicht. --------------------------------------------------------------------- Set WSHNetwork = CreateObject("WScript.Network") If SiteCode(0).Checked Then WSHNetwork.RemoveNetworkDrive "H:", True, True WSHNetwork.RemoveNetworkDrive "L:", True, True WSHNetwork.RemoveNetworkDrive "Q:", True, True err.clear idTimer = window.setTimeout (5000) WSHNetwork.MapNetworkDrive "H:", "\\i2153s107\" & Homedir , , strUID , strPwd WSHNetwork.MapNetworkDrive "L:", "\\i2153s107\sharedirs" , , strUID , strPwd WSHNetwork.MapNetworkDrive "Q:", "\\c2153s108\appl" , , strUID , strPwd ----------------------------------------------------------------------- Ich dachte mit dem Befehl "window.setTimeout " sollte dies gehen, tuts aber nicht. Grüsse Stefan Zitieren Link zu diesem Kommentar
NilsK 2.934 Geschrieben 13. März 2009 Melden Teilen Geschrieben 13. März 2009 Moin, nein, window.setTimeout gibt eine Zeitspanne an, nach der ein bestimmter Befehl ausgeführt wird. SELFHTML: JavaScript / Objektreferenz / window Sonst könntest du als Workaround über ein WshShell-Objekt ein paar Pings auf die 127.0.0.1 schicken. Gruß, Nils Zitieren Link zu diesem Kommentar
d.stegemann 10 Geschrieben 13. März 2009 Melden Teilen Geschrieben 13. März 2009 Hallo, als kleine Ergänzung zu Nils Beitrag. Sleep in HTA: not a dream anymore! Gruß Dirk Zitieren Link zu diesem Kommentar
Empfohlene Beiträge
Schreibe einen Kommentar
Du kannst jetzt antworten und Dich später registrieren. Falls Du bereits ein Mitglied bist, logge Dich jetzt ein.